Fix relative links
authorLanius Trolling <lanius@laniustrolling.dev>
Sat, 27 Aug 2022 12:43:28 +0000 (08:43 -0400)
committerLanius Trolling <lanius@laniustrolling.dev>
Sat, 27 Aug 2022 12:43:28 +0000 (08:43 -0400)
src/main/kotlin/info/mechyrdia/lore/parser_tags.kt

index 99b772e2d0d873eeba0fd299c154774586600bc8..c209ed418737ab9dbf3b7a61b24ce50e64a46ed4 100644 (file)
@@ -224,7 +224,7 @@ enum class TextParserFormattingTag(val type: TextParserTagType<Unit>) {
                TextParserTagType.Direct(
                        { tagParam, _ ->
                                val param = tagParam?.let { TextParserState.censorText(it) }
-                               val url = param?.let { if (it.startsWith('/')) "/lore$it" else it }
+                               val url = param?.let { if (it.startsWith('/')) "/lore$it" else "./$it" }
                                val attr = url?.let { " href=\"$it\"" } ?: ""
                                
                                "<a$attr>"